Pros

-Holiday pay 8 hours -Colorado trip for new hires -Paid lunch during SMB events

Cons

-Predatory sales training focusing on adding every item in your quota to each quote to perform on metrics -Management can’t sell majority of them were -Predatory sales reps that lead region due to slamming quotes with add ons in customers face or getting customer to agree to final monthly price not mentioning what “comes included” with said price. -Management will do anything crooked to close new line sales. -Management will have you lie about home address customer is using for Verizon internet just to get qualified and close deal don’t care how bad service is because they don’t actually live in said address just used it to qualify. -Avoid customers trying to return to try to get them to fall behind the 30day return policy forcing them to be stuck with lease for 36months -30min lunch if you are late they dig into sick time -80% of top performers in AZ are slamming products down customers throats and adding lines to hit quota just getting consumer to agree to price and not give paper copy or give paper quote but on iPad have something different that just equals same monthly cost. -Crappy management 60% were predatory sales reps that lead district and got promoted now teaching whole stores tactics they used “back in the day”. -Management will watch you deal with escalation allday instead of helping they sit in back than when you make no sales for day because you were dealing with customers they needed to be helping they put you on performative list or try to role play like you are doing something wrong.

Pros

Compensation is competitive but you will work very hard for it. Culture is excellent and exhibited and practiced from the top down. Benefits are excellent and cost reasonable. 401k match and profit sharing. Lots of training and professional development opportunities. Can advance if you're willing to relocate.

Cons

Company is trying to transform into what it wants to be beyond a wireless carrier (cloud?, security?, telematics?, wholesaler?, etc) and is struggling with a vision, resources, and org structure to make it a reality. Several re-organizations over last few years so job security has frequently been a question. Often delayed response to competitors caused by management's concern that acting would result in not meeting Wall Street expectations. Not the "happiest" place to work because no result is ever good enough and successes aren't celebrated because the focus is always on the next weekly/monthly/quarterly goal.
